already driven the 2006 sentra gx manual for 2 years(owned one sold already). the suspension is good very comfortable specially pag long driving provincial trip. i also like its interior. my only gripe is bad fuel economy and underpowered engine due to big and heavy body.
i think the accent has a better suspension component though medyo mas soft ride parin ang sentra. it is equip with superb and fuel efficient engine(my kia rio w/ 1.4L engine already has decent fuel economy compare to sentra gx) how much more the accent. downside is bland interior. by the way the kia rio and hyundai accent shares the same platform/chassis/body thus IMO for subcompact car accent has the best value for money.
